What is unconscious bias, and how does it affect workplace decisions?

Unconscious bias refers to the automatic judgments and stereotypes we form about others without conscious awareness. In the workplace, these biases can influence decisions related to hiring, promotions, and daily interactions, potentially leading to unfair treatment and a lack of diversity.

Can unconscious bias be completely eliminated?

While it's challenging to eradicate unconscious biases entirely, individuals and organizations can take steps to reduce their impact. This includes implementing strategies such as standardized hiring processes, regular bias training, and fostering an inclusive culture that encourages self-awareness

Why is addressing unconscious bias important for organizational success?

Tackling unconscious bias is crucial because it enhances decision-making, fosters a diverse and inclusive environment, and improves overall organizational performance. By mitigating biases, companies can attract a wider talent pool, boost employee morale, and drive innovation.
